Make sure that both you and your helper are holding the tape measure at the bottom of the wall so that you get a true measurement of the length at floor level. For instance if the room is 12 feet wide and 12 feet long the area of the floor is 144 square feet. Multiply the length and the width to get the main area s measurement. Use a tape measure and have someone help you so you can get an accurate measurement of each wall.
